Lightweight

A lightweight stroller is easy to push and will not burden your back as much. However, it's important to keep in mind that just the fact that a stroller is light doesn't mean it's safe. You should ensure you check the stroller's hinges frequently and ensure that the lock is secure when folding it. This is especially important if you are using an older model. Manufacturers have been known to make use of weak hinges, which have led to injuries such as fingertip Amputations (Kolcraft recalls 36,000 strollers after three reported amputations. Maclaren is also suffering from a similar problem).

Maneuverable

The maneuverability of a stroller compact is one of the most important aspects for urban commuters. It lets you maneuver uneven sidewalks, subways and buses, trains, planes, and even narrow store aisles and lifts. It is also possible to fit your stroller in small cars. The mobility of strollers will decrease as your child ages and weighs more. Therefore, it is crucial to think about your future strolling needs when choosing a baby stroller.

Easy to store

When it comes time to store strollers, many parents realize that their small living spaces pose a problem. Fortunately, there are many creative storage solutions and hacks to aid in the process. Hanging a stroller on wall-mounted hooks can open up new storage possibilities and creates more space in the living room. It also keeps the stroller away from view and easily accessible. If you do not have any wall space, you could keep your stroller in unoccupied closets or under furniture.

Choosing the right stroller is crucial to ensure security and comfort for your next trip. There are a variety of factors to consider when selecting a stroller, including its weight and size. A stroller that is too heavy may be difficult to maneuver on uneven terrain. A stroller that is too small could not provide enough room for your child to comfortably sit and can limit your mobility on the go.

When choosing a stroller, consider the kinds of activities that you plan to do with your child. For example, if you plan to take your child for walks or hikes with steep grades, you should opt for a stroller with all-terrain wheels. Strollers with all-terrain wheels are more durable than standard tires and can handle a variety of terrains including cobblestones.

If you plan to spend much time outdoors, think about purchasing a stroller that has a protective cover. This will protect your stroller from moisture and dust when it is stored outdoors, and preserve its condition for a longer period of time.
